I'm still working on the Ranger 1, many problems have been solved but the 
output is still very low.  The buffer peaks and the final dips OK, and the 
drive can be adjusted to get 140 ma current in the CW mode. (No work has 
been done in AM yet)  There are two "oddities", the drive control is about 
1.5 on it's dial and the grid current reads 0.4 ma when the plate current 
reads 140 ma, the manual states that the grid current should be around 2.5 
ma.  And the 6146 screen voltage (Again with 140 ma plate current) is 160 
volts, not 190 volts as per the manual.  The coupling controls have very 
little effect, indicated power on an accurate wattmeter/dummy load is a 
couple of watts.

Ideas?
